    Quote Originally Posted by dreamerdonkey View Post
    ... can any one suggest me a good descent keyboard for my iPad. And it have to be tough because as I was mention "I really do type a lot". Thanks in advance.
    I just bought a Good Decent Belkin at Amazon, Even though I've only had it a week I am happy with the purchase.

    Pros,
    Feels like a real Keyboard
    Brand Name
    Easy to Hook Up
    Good Price (even better if your a Prime customer)

    Cons:
    Case is worthless and will likely wear out soon. (other then carrying it on trips with the keyboard you can use any other case as its detachable)
    Not enough time behind it to tell you how it will handle long term use.
